docs/pt/docs/deployment/docker.md
Nesse tipo de cenário, provavelmente você desejará ter **um único processo (Uvicorn) por contêiner**, pois já estaria lidando com a replicação no nível do cluster. Então, nesse caso, você **não** desejará ter múltiplos workers no contêiner, por exemplo com a opção de linha de comando `--workers`. Você desejará ter apenas um **único processo Uvicorn** por contêiner (mas provavelmente vários contêineres).
